Day 3
Enjoy an excursion to the Coptic Monasteries in the desert at Wadi Natroun. Notable among them is the Baramus Monastery, which was built at the site where Macarius the Great settled in 340 AD and is still inhabited by monks. Back to hotel and overnight in Cairo.
Day 4
Trip to the Coptic Monastery of St. Antony and the Monastery of St. Paul, which lie at the foot of the Red Sea mountains in the Eastern Desert. St. Anthony was among the founders of Christian monasticism and St. Paul was one of the first hermits. The monasteries, founded in the 4th and 5th centuries, are both still occupied. Back to hotel and overnight in Cairo.
Day 5
Visit the Church of the Holy Virgin with its three cupolas on the banks of the Nile at Maadi. Move on to the Monastery of St. Simon (Simeon) the Tanner, dramatically situated in the Mokattam mountain, on the outskirts of Cairo. St. Simon was a 10th century saint whose faith is said to have moved this mountain. Back to hotel and overnight in Cairo.
Day 6
Trip to the recently built monastery of the celebrated martyr St. Menas at Maryut, near Alexandria. Built on the site of the 4th century shrine, which was the ‘Lourdes of the ancient world’, the site also comprises various excavated churches. Back to hotel and overnight in Cairo.
